Trump Says Renewed Iran Attacks Won’t Last ‘Too Long’, But US Can Strike ‘Any Time We Want’

  • September 3, 2026

Trump made the remarks on Wednesday after the US carried out heavy strikes on targets across Iran, killing at least 18 people.

US President Donald Trump looks on during a meeting with travel industry executives in the Oval Office of the White House in Washington. (AFP photo)

US President Donald Trump said the renewed US military campaign against Iran would not last “too long”, but warned that Washington was ready to launch another attack whenever it chose.

Trump made the remarks on Wednesday after the US carried out heavy strikes on targets across Iran, killing at least 18 people, according to Iranian officials. The latest attacks marked the biggest exchange of fire between the two sides since July.

“We blew up much more than their radar last night. It was a very heavy attack last night, and we’re prepared to do another one any time we want,” Trump told reporters at the Oval Office.

Despite the renewed attacks, Trump gave no clear timeline for the campaign. Asked how long the US offensive would continue, he replied: “I don’t think too long.”

Trump Says Iran Weapons Programme Was Hit

Trump said US forces had destroyed new military equipment Iran was trying to build along the Strait of Hormuz.

He claimed Iran was working to restore its radar and missile systems, as well as developing a rocket capable of dropping mines. Trump said the US had destroyed the equipment before it could be used.

“We took out all of the new equipment that they tried to build along the Strait of Hormuz – some defensive, some offensive,” he said.

Trump said the US strikes came after Iran targeted an American base in Jordan.

“We hit them last night because they took a shot at our base in Jordan,” he said. “We hit them hard last night. They gave a little love-tap, but we hit them hard.”

Iran Retaliates Against US Bases

The fresh fighting came after weeks of relative calm. US forces launched strikes near the Strait of Hormuz on Tuesday, saying they were responding to Iranian efforts to lay mines in the key waterway.
